William was the son of Thomas and Ann (Saylors) Elmore. William married Eliza Ann Clark on December 18, 1850 in Schuyler County, Illinois.

They had fifteen children:

Thomas Elmore m Martha Fort
Martha A. Elmore m James F. Johnson
George Elmore m Clara Reyner
Mary M. Elmore died in infancy
William Henry Elmore m Flora Hoover
Henry W. Elmore m Fanny Hoover
Emily Elmore m Benjamin Young
Theodore Elmore died in infancy
Theodora Elmore died at ten years old
McClellan C Elmore m Hattie Dunston
Terry E Elmore m Alice "Allie" Mathilda Begole
Chase F Elmore m Mary Kellogg
Jesse Elmore m Norma J. Anderson
Clarence Elmore m Eva Alice Grubbs
Caroline

-------------------------
DIED.

ELMORE--At his home in Wilson Township, Thursday, May 2d, Mr. W.C. Elmore, aged 65 years. Mr. Elmore had lived in Adair county since 1855, and was one of the most prominent citizens of southeast Adair.

Weekly Graphic
Kirksville, Missouri
May 10, 1889
